There are a number of instruments or software program purposes that allow us to remain related with our fellow teammates even throughout gameplay, with the most effective of them having a low affect on our community connection whereas permitting necessary parts like tap-to-talk or messaging capabilities.

Discord is without doubt one of the on-line providers that mix a standard on-line discussion board (bear in mind these?) with voice chat and social media-like sources, so even after a heated gaming session, you may keep involved with the identical individuals.

The distinction is that Discord has a server-based core, the place you may join or be a part of servers established for particular subjects, reasonably than having a spotlight strictly on gaming or films. This fashion an individual can cowl most of their pursuits and work together with lots of of individuals each day.

Nonetheless, since Discord can be a bit extra fast and interactive than your common discussion board or chat service, it comes with its personal points, and scamming is one among them. Since this week is Privateness Consciousness Week, we’ll take a look at what it is best to find out about Discord and the way you or your kids can avoid threats lurking on the platform.

Think about a spot…the place your privateness is in danger

Maybe probably the most fast thought that involves thoughts when considering of free instantaneous messaging mixed with boards is the side of privateness, and the best way your knowledge can be utilized for the corporate’s functions. In spite of everything, with regards to free providers, you’re the product, because you present knowledge that may be offered to entrepreneurs.

We now have gotten used to all of the monitoring that occurs to us each day, as your e-mail service may use knowledge inside your messages to create customized advertisements, or your telephone can monitor your app interplay to do the identical. Privateness considerations have turn into more and more related at this time, and in a survey carried out within the US in 2019, 79% of the respondents have been involved over the usage of their knowledge, with 81% feeling they lack management over their knowledge.

Since Discord is a free service, you may ask the way it funds its operations. Servers aren’t low-cost and the corporate employees doesn’t work totally free, and whereas their Nitro subscription may account for some income, there may be nonetheless a query of how the info on Discord’s servers is being dealt with. All of your messages are passing their servers, until you employ Discord by means of an online browser, which might partially block some trackers. Discord’s Privateness & Security Coverage states that you would be able to agree with the usage of your collected knowledge however not whether or not it is being collected.

And therein lies the issue, as Discord collects your knowledge in case you’d enable its utilization sooner or later. Nonetheless, for the reason that knowledge is already of their fingers, how are you going to make sure they aren’t utilizing it? What’s extra, what if an information breach occurs? Discord conversations embody loads of helpful information about you, so that’s one other factor to think about.

Watch out what you say or ship, or how individuals get doxed

Doxing is just not a brand new time period; it implies that a sure individual may unwittingly ship or reveal some details about themselves that may give away their location, seems, tackle, or every other form of personally identifiable data (PII) to an unintended viewers, or get uncovered due to that data by another person.

This form of connects to the privateness side, as in a manner, by means of server-side discussions, you slowly reveal increasingly more about your pursuits as you get to know the opposite customers. And on public servers this may be harmful, since they’ll host malicious lurkers (a consumer of an web message board or chat room who doesn’t take part), who might typically simply monitor you. A consumer of a server they frequent usually can dox themselves by revealing their desktop on a gaming stream or by having a file with their title or image on it. Likewise, when a consumer recurrently posts footage of their path to and from work, they might theoretically allow a stalker to find them throughout particular instances of day.

Some customers may discover face reveals fascinating, however importing footage of your self to a public server might imply {that a} malicious actor may entry and use your face picture for nefarious functions, like phishing, or in worst instances even blackmail, relying on the content material of the image. Furthermore, a profile image inexplicably hyperlinks you to your nameless account title, and it won’t take lengthy for somebody to search out you on-line simply through the use of your image and brushing by means of a few of your messages.

Easy felony(s)

Truthfully, on-line gaming, or on-line communities usually, have by no means been 100% protected. Aside from knowledge privateness considerations, there may be additionally the shadow of cyberbullying, exemplified by all the information stories on children being bullied by their friends on-line on social media. And once more, Discord form of suits into that field. If a bully is aware of somebody’s username on Discord, for instance, they’ll make their life depressing on the servers they go to or harass them through direct message.

Nonetheless, bullying is just one side. Simply to recall a earlier level, Discord may be frequented by malicious actors who, similar to bullies, can coerce you into doing one thing, both by means of blackmail (utilizing your image, location, private knowledge) or by phishing, taking over the looks of a Discord admin or a consumer whom they know you often message with.

Add to this the truth that Discord permits file sharing, which means that anybody can simply share an image, video, hyperlink, or something of that caliber on a server or by means of a non-public message. This makes it straightforward for somebody to share an IP Grabber, which can be utilized to trace customers’ IP addresses for a wide range of causes, resembling focused promoting or figuring out the situation of a consumer. A malicious actor can, in some instances, additionally crash an entire router for a time period. The worst-case situation is that they ship knowledge packets to at least one’s router and if mentioned router lets them by means of, they might see all gadgets related to its Wi-Fi and even set up spy ware onto them.

All in all, from a cybersecurity perspective, Discord shares many vulnerabilities with e-mail providers or social media, with a concentrate on consumer (human) error to compromise one’s gadgets. And although Discord’s phrases of service specify that customers under the age of 13 aren’t allowed to make use of it, they usually do, as a result of gaming nature of the service and the way it attracts youthful crowds usually.

Improvise, adapt, overcome

Firstly, the most effective recommendation that anybody might get with regards to Discord is to change their on-line conduct. Think about altering what number of knowledge factors you share about your self. Don’t share your location, hometown, office, or travel-related data, as that can be utilized to trace you.

Secondly, think about a extra nameless strategy. Don’t use your precise face as a profile image, don’t hyperlink Discord to different providers (like music streaming) established below your individual title, and above all, attempt to not have your precise given title as your username.

Lastly, for a chunk of extra technical recommendation, don’t click on on any suspicious hyperlinks or recordsdata. As well as, use sturdy safety software program like ESET Sensible Safety Premium or ESET Cellular Safety to erect a robust firewall towards internet-borne threats.

With all of this in thoughts, Discord continues to be a really great tool for connecting with like-minded individuals and communities. Don’t let dangerous apples like cybercriminals or malicious customers sow the seeds of discord, however be prepared to reap the fruits of fascinating conversations along with your safety in thoughts.
